§ 228:107 — Public-Private Partnership Infrastructure Oversight Commission Established

Text
There is established a public-private partnership transportation infrastructure oversight commission to consider and recommend to the commissioner of transportation projects that may be suitable for delivery using design-build-finance-operate-maintain or design-build-operate-maintain services. The commission shall act as an advisory board during the execution of a public-private partnership project, supporting the department in the development of a request for proposals and in the preparation of agreements for public-private partnership projects.

Legislative History
2016, 276:3, eff. Aug. 15, 2016.
